NEW ZEALAND BAILWAYS. TRAIN ARRANGEMENTS FOR TIMARU RACES. SEPTEMBER 14th and 15th. k N the 14th September the MORN- ' ING TRAIN to Timaru will start from Ashburton, instead of from Orari. It will be due from Rangitata at 8.18 a.m., and from Orari to Timaru will run at its usual times. On the 14th and 15th September the AFTERNOON TRAIN from Timaru to Orari will start at 5.55 p.m., and run 2 hours 50 minutes later than time-table times. It will connect at Washdyke with a Traiu leaving the Racecourse at 6 p.m. sel2 BY ORDER.
